The Upper Peninsula's Hidden Gem! Struggling to find a quiet beach? Well, how about your OWN PRIVATE BEACH! This paradise in Rapid River has roughly 100 feet of private beach right on the gorgeous Little Bay de Noc. Words don’t do the incredible sunrises, sunsets and bonfires by the water justice. The house itself is spacious, with four bedrooms and three full bathrooms to fit a big family. One of the bedrooms has three sets of bunk beds. The upstairs ensuite bedroom has its own deck with water views, there is an updated kitchen and sitting area. Professional Ice Fisherman Love our place! There is seclusion and Mother Nature all-around, but for those who aren’t all about peace and quiet, not to worry! Across the street is a township hall with a playground for kids and mini-park for other activities. The home is in the Eastern Timezone only 30 minutes southeast from the stores, shops and restaurants of Escanaba, and an hour south of the same features Marquette offers. Oh, and the downtown of Rapid River has two good restaurants and an ice cream place! The perfect getaway for families large and small!
